About the job:

You will play a key role within the IKEA Austria Marketing Organisation by driving growth, engagement and a desire for the IKEA brand through a targeted and effective paid media strategy across both online and offline channels. Working with our media agencies and internal departments (including sales, eCommerce, content marketing, owned & earned media), you will execute, measure, analyse and optimise Paid Media strategies finding the optimal balance between broad and (re-)targeted campaigns. You will continually strive to increase return on investment, by constantly challenging our approaches, budget allocation, technologies and ways of working.
